发明名称 METHOD FOR MANUFACTURING STEEL SHEET SUPERIOR IN TOUGHNESS AT WELDING HEAT-AFFECTED ZONE
摘要 PROBLEM TO BE SOLVED: To provide a method for manufacturing a steel sheet for a welding structure, which improves toughness at a HAZ by uniformizing a distribution of a precipitated quantity of VN in a HAZ structure formed by high-heat-input welding. SOLUTION: An ingot includes, by mass%, 0.03 to 0.18% C, Si:≤0.5%, 0.4 to 2.0% Mn, P:≤0.02%, S:≤0.02%, 0.005 to 0.04% Al, 0.005 to 0.05% V, 0.0005 to 0.003% Ca, 0.0015 to 0.006% N, and 0.0005 to 0.006% O; and includes inclusion particles having a circle-equivalent diameter of 0.005 to 2.0μm in the number of 100 to 5,000 pieces/mm<SP>2</SP>by number density per unit area, of which the composition includes elements of at least Ca, Al and O, of which a Ca content is 5% or more and an Al content is 5% or more. The manufacturing method comprises the steps of: preparing the above ingot; heating the ingot to 1,200°C or higher and holding it at the temperature for 60 minutes to 300 minutes; and rolling it.
